Forestry Clearing in Houston, TX
Forestry clearing services involve the removal of trees, brush, and overgrown vegetation to improve the safety, accessibility, and usability of residential properties. This type of work is often requested for projects such as creating open spaces for lawns or gardens, preparing land for new construction or landscaping, and managing overgrown or hazardous trees that pose risks to property or safety.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of clearing needed, the types of vegetation involved, and any potential impact on existing structures or natural features before requesting services.
Before requesting forestry clearing, homeowners should consider the size and layout of the property, the types of trees and plants to be removed, and any local regulations or permits that may apply. It is also useful to determine whether the project requires selective clearing or complete removal of vegetation, as well as to identify any protected trees or environmental considerations. Clear communication of project goals and property details can help ensure the clearing process meets expectations and aligns with the property's needs.

Common Forestry Clearing Jobs
Tree and brush removal - clearing overgrown vegetation to improve property safety and appearance.
Stump grinding - removing remaining stumps to prevent pest issues and allow for new landscaping.
Hazardous tree removal - safely taking down damaged or unstable trees that pose a risk to property.
Selective clearing - removing specific trees or brush to create space for development or landscaping.
Underbrush and shrub clearing - thinning dense vegetation to reduce fire risk and improve yard visibility.
Lot clearing for construction - preparing land by removing trees and debris for building projects.
Forestry Clearing Questions
What is forestry clearing? Forestry clearing involves removing trees, brush, and other vegetation to prepare land for development, agriculture, or safety purposes.
What types of projects require forestry clearing? Projects such as building sites, land grading, wildfire prevention, and land management often need forestry clearing services.
What equipment is used in forestry clearing? Heavy machinery like excavators, bulldozers, and chainsaws are commonly used to efficiently clear the land.
Is forestry clearing suitable for residential properties? Yes, it can be used to clear overgrown areas, create open spaces, or improve property safety and accessibility.
